How much do r&d engineering j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average yearly pay for r&d engineering in Indiana is $91,893.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$73,700.00 and $111,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an R&D engineer?

An R&D (Research and Development) Engineering job involves designing, testing, and improving products, processes, or technologies. Engineers in this role work on innovation by researching new materials, methods, or techniques to enhance performance and efficiency. They collaborate with cross-functional teams, conduct experiments, analyze data, and develop prototypes. The goal is to bring cutting-edge solutions from concept to production while ensuring feasibility and compliance with industry standards.

Is R&D engineering a good career?

R&D engineering is a valuable career that involves developing new products and technologies, often requiring strong problem-solving skills and knowledge of engineering principles. It offers opportunities for innovation, collaboration, and continuous learning, with roles typically requiring a bachelor's or higher degree in engineering or related fields. Job stability and growth depend on industry demand and individual expertise.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as an R&D engineer?

To thrive in R&D Engineering, you need a solid understanding of scientific principles, problem-solving abilities, and an engineering degree, often with specialization in a particular discipline like mechanical, electrical, or chemical engineering. Familiarity with CAD software, data analysis tools, prototyping equipment, and project management systems is typically expected, and certifications like Six Sigma or PMP can be advantageous. Strong collaboration, creativity, and effective communication skills help R&D engineers excel when tackling complex problems in multidisciplinary teams. These competencies are essential for driving innovation, ensuring technical feasibility, and efficiently bringing new products or processes from concept to reality.

What does an R&D engineer do?

A typical week in R&D Engineering involves a blend of hands-on experimentation, data analysis, team meetings, and documentation. You may spend part of your time designing experiments or prototypes, troubleshooting technical issues, collaborating with cross-functional teams (such as product development, manufacturing, or marketing), and presenting findings. In addition to technical tasks, you will likely participate in brainstorming sessions, literature reviews, and strategic planning. The pace can be dynamic and project timelines might shift based on new discoveries or business objectives, but the variety keeps the role engaging and intellectually stimulating.

Job description

D.R. Horton, Inc., the largest homebuilder in the U.S., was founded in 1978 and is a publicly traded company on the New York Stock Exchange. It is engaged in the construction and sale of high quality homes designed principally for the entry-level and first time move-up markets. The Company also provides mortgage financing and title services for homebuyers through its mortgage and title subsidiaries. Please visit our website at www.drhorton.com for more information.
D.R. Horton, Inc. is currently looking for an Land Development Project Manager. The right candidate will be responsible for managing vendors and contractors to develop raw land for home and amenities construction in new communities.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
  • Review and understand all civil improvement plans, geotechnical evaluations, landscape plans and project specifications necessary to deliver finished lots to enable construction of a home
  • Implement and oversee all aspects of the development and scheduling process for infrastructure installation, including the preparation of home construction lots, model home and project landscaping, parks and amenities construction
  • Meet with jurisdictional officials during the installation and inspection of civil construction, infrastructure, home construction lots, landscaping, hardscaping, irrigation systems, signage, and parks and amenities
  • Ensures project schedule and critical path sequence is accurate and up to date, including Identifying and reporting delays
  • Track and communicate key projected milestones to relevant internal departments and relevant external stakeholders (including city officials, engineering/utility consultants, utility companies, contractors, etc.)
  • Assist Project Managers working with civil engineers as needed for plan clarification and revisions
  • Work directly with subcontractor's office and field personnel
  • Assist in managing the bid, review and award process
  • Develop contract scope of works and pay-scales for bidding
  • Assemble appropriate documents and plans for bid packages
  • Calculate quantities from construction plans for budgeting and bidding
  • Review and understand land development contracts awarded to subcontractors for development projects
  • Represent Land Development management in on-going site issues requiring interface with homebuilding superintendents as applies to infrastructure installation, maintaining "As-Built" plans, drainage plans, home building lot issues, landscaping and hardscaping improvements, and maintenance
  • Oversee, review and approve field purchase orders
  • Track current market pricing for budget development and identify budget shortfalls
  • Oversee all best management practices (BMP's) related to SWPPP and dust control
  • Ensure compliance with all local, state, and national codes, ordinances, and regulations as well as company policy
  • Interface with other departments to ensure constant communication regarding timing, design elements, access pertaining to project land development status, and other landscaping and common area hardscape improvements
  • Conducts all business in a professional and ethical manner to serve customers and increase the goodwill and profit of the company
  • Ability to travel overnight
